Transaction 3a88858e15adef3dcf1d407abf23f9c50b68cd323bce4b2a1edf7a48fae07a94
1 Input
1 Output
-
3a88858e15adef3dcf1d407abf23f9c50b68cd323bce4b2a1edf7a48fae07a94:0
- value
- 5104
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 096b0c9161405e81e7567b78504320250ad7f13e OP_EQUAL
- address
- 32YpFAuc5znKHfkjDTfrwTTC3U2gr8Dp92